The scores of others in Lam- parski's book combines to offer a composite picture of famous' Americans whose early lives were of general interest, whose current activities in many instances revive interest in personalities of fame.. • . 1 5,000 Resistance Fighters Demand Government Ban National Democratic Party BONN (JTA)—Some 5,000 for- mer resistance fighters and survi- vors of Nazi death camps rallied June 23 on the site of Dachau. the first of the death camps, and de- manded that the government ban the extreme rightist National Dem- ocrtic Party, which they denounc- ed as neo-Nazi. The rally took place following a meeting in Munich of delegates representing 25,000 resistance fighters. Munich was the birthplace of the Nazi Party. Discussions were under way here on a proposed electoral re- form that would prevent the NPD from getting seats in the next Bundestag, West Germany's lower house. The Egyptian government is stamping the passports of Egyp- tian citizens "not valid for West Germany" in an effort to keep them from traveling to this coun- try, it was reported here. In another West German- con- nected development, the president of Keren Hayesod fund-raising arm of the Zionist movement, praised the contribution of West German Jewry to the 1967 emer gency fund for Israel launched at the time of the Six-Day War. Re- ceiving a delegation of West Ger- man communal leaders in Jeru- salem, Dr. Israel Goldstein noted that the campaign in West Germany last year had raised more than $7 million. The maximum penalty was drawn by Amran Mahmoud Assnouni, an El Fattah operations officer in the Gaza Strip who was convicted of recruiting youth to the terrorist organization, posses- sion of an arms arsenal and smug- gling arms to the Hebron region. The El Fattah "political officer" in Gaza, Abdul Latif Oubayed, was sentenced to seven years in prison. 1431111'S RESORT For Reservations: WRITE OR PHONE AM 2-7047 So.
